Subject: Key rotation for DedupeHub

Hey on-call,

We rotated the DedupeHub key tonight as part of the customer-record dedup sweep — old one stops working at midnight. If the merge jobs start failing, that's why. Swap it in the worker config before your shift ends. Here's the new key:

app token of hawif-kafof = kto15_B3AN0KfpZRy4TLc

MEMO — Pricing: Orvela Product Line

Finance team,

List prices on the Orvela series rise 5% effective next quarter; the entry-tier unit stays flat to protect volume. Distributor discounts capped at 18%. Update standard cost models and margin dashboards accordingly. Regional exceptions require CFO approval. Competitive reasoning is summarized in the confidential note below.

internal memo for tagef-hadup: Gross margin on Ulaath came in at 15 percent against a plan of 5 percent. Only 7 of the 120 pilot accounts renewed Ulaath, so a churn review is set for October 15.

# Flaglight Rollouts — Approvals

Quick version for on-call: any rollout touching more than 5% of traffic needs an approval in Flaglight before the ramp continues. Kill switches don't need approval — just flip them and note it in the incident channel. Scheduled ramps pause automatically if error budget burns hot. If you're stuck at 2 a.m. with a pending approval, there's one person authorized to override, and that's the approver below.

account owner for tagep-bafof: Norael Gilax Juleth

Subject: Crossword feed cutover — what on-call needs

Hi team,

Ahead of Thursday's cutover, the Gridlark puzzle generator will serve partner feeds from the new endpoint. Rate limits and grid-format versions are unchanged; only the auth header differs. If overnight generation stalls, restart the feed worker before escalating. For verification calls against the new endpoint, use the credential below.

login token, kawef-fadug: eyJhbGciOiJIUzI1NiIsInR5cCI6IkpXVCJ9.eyJzdWIiOiIvgannpIn0.Zx3AfanE